IDEAS FOR ALCES TRIPS AND ACTIVITIES:
Basically we’ll do anything that qualifies as outdoor adventure, but there is a good chance we’ll have field guides in our backpacks.
- Hiking trips up mountains, or just about anywhere, scoping out birds and plants, or whatever, as we go…
- Camping and hiking trips to remote pristine, ecological communities, and unique natural areas… places where lightweights don't usually go!
- Canoeing trips during bird migration.
- Sea kayaking jaunts to islands to help out with monitoring or stewardship activities.
- Swamp busting to hunt for some herps, or to do spring “big night” surveys in some undercovered part of the state…

- Skydiving to photograph nature and land uses from the air. (Anybody?... Bueller?)
- Rock climbing to see geological outcrop polyploidy ferns... and other cool stuff.
- Photography trips to share and practice nature photo-taking techniques.
- Bird migration hotspot trips.
- Mountain biking exploration trips.
- Socializing Discussion Nights - Pick a green topic or “green book” for discussion, and organize to talk or argue about it over beers, coffee/tea, or potluck…
- Overnight rendezvous to practice wilderness survival and/or traditional skills and techniques.
- Taking exciting adventure trips to far-off destinations, and hanging out at night, drinking tasty beverages, chatting about the nature in the place…
